Blue Laced Red Wyandotte Bird: Personality and Raising
Blue Laced Red Wyandotte fowl are generally known for their calm temperament , making them a wonderful addition to both backyard flocks and show settings. They are typically friendly and easygoing with people, even small children. Yet they can exhibit a bit of timidity initially, requiring some time to fully acclimate to new environments. Raising involves providing a secure coop with adequate area for roosting and nesting, along with a nutritious diet and consistent access to fresh water. They’re relatively hardy, but benefit from protection from extreme conditions.
